Canada Goose

Branta canadensis

Description:

Canada Geese are large birds, 20 to 50 inches long with a wingspan of 50-68 inches. Geese are most easily identified by their long black neck.Their back, upper wings and flank are dark brown with a lighter brown (sometimes, nearly white) breast and belly. They have a short black tail and black legs with black webbed feet. Canada Geese cover a wide range across North America.

Habitat:

Canada Geese live around ponds, river and lake shores.They've become quite a common sight in city parks.
